One character inGeorgie & Mandy’s First Marriagewas firmly set up as a villain in the series premiere, and their story has the potential to have the best character development in theBing Bang TheoryandYoung Sheldonuniverses. TheBig Bang Theoryfranchise didn’t establish many villains over the years. In particular,The Big Bang Theoryhad antagonists for Sheldon in the form of Wil Wheaton, Barry Kripke, or Leslie Winkle, but they were often only nuisancesfor Sheldon and nothing more serious, to the point that Wheaton and Kripke were even part of Sheldon and Amy’s wedding.

UnlikeBig Bang Theory,Young Sheldonintroduced a bigger villain with Pastor Jeff, whose antagonism worked on multiple levelswhether he contested Sheldon’s challenges, protested Meemaw and Georgie’s movie renting business, or, more sinisterly, fired Mary from the church because of Georgie and Mandy having a child out of wedlock. However, even in that case,Young Sheldonnever intended to show an understanding side of Pastor Jeff.Georgie & Mandy’s First Marriageinstead set up a key character who will always be at the show’s center as a villain, with the potential of their arc transforming themfor the better.

Georgie & Mandy’s First Marriage Establishes Audrey As A Villain

Audrey’s Mean Comments & Behavior Negatively Affect Mandy & Georgie

Georgie & Mandy’s First Marriageepisode 1firmly established Audrey McAllister as a villain. From her insinuations about CeeCee not speaking because of Georgie to her unflinching characterization of herself as a victim,Audrey is easily established as the villain for many of the show’s characters. Whether it’s due to her wanting to control what others did, like when she expected Jim not to continue to employ Georgie after he and Mandy moved out, or her inability to see how others could be affected by her hurtful comments, Audrey expects others to apologize but she refuses to do so herself.

Young Sheldonseasons 6 and 7 had already revealed Audrey’s worst impulses. Her refusal to be part of Mandy’s life because she and Georgie had gotten pregnant and weren’t marrying each other, along with forcing Jim to do the same, was how she was first introduced to the Coopers.Audrey never had faith in Georgie and she showed it every time she could, including when Mandy was about to give birth. Always believing Georgie was at fault could be seen also inGeorgie & Mandy’s First Marriageepisode 1, as only Jim standing up for Georgie stopped her unfair comments.

Audrey’s Story Can Give Her The Best The Big Bang Theory Redemption Arc

First Marriage Centering On Audrey’s Story Can Deliver The Best Character Development

Were Audrey to always have her way, things would go very badly for Georgie and Mandy. However,Georgie & Mandy’s First Marriageepisode 1 also showed her willingness to overcome her worst impulses and listen to Jim. Indeed,Georgie and Mandy returned home to the McAllisters at the episode’s end only because Jim’s words persuaded Audrey to apologize to Mandy. Moreover, while the moment was overshadowed by CeeCee’s first words, Audrey even acknowledged that she was unfair to Georgie, despite not apologizing. This showed her potential for growth in theYoung Sheldonspinoffwhen Audrey made an effort.

Audrey being a key character inFirst Marriagemakes her redemption arc necessary considering how terrible she had been whenYoung Sheldonfirst introduced her. While other villains in theBig Bang Theoryfranchise either needed to remain a negative influence like Pastor Jeff or were toned down like Kripke,Audrey having been so vividly opposed to Georgie and Mandy can make her the best character development. This could be true even when Georgie and Mandy eventually divorce, as her redemption could push Audrey to support Mandy inGeorgie & Mandy’s First Marriagedespite her ceaseless opposition to Georgie.
